Job Category: Materials and Manufacturing PlanningJob Description:We are looking for a Materials and Manufacturing Planning Specialist in Nové Mesto nad Váhom! Great opportunity for senior production planner who is ready for the next career step.Key Responsibilities
  • Create and maintain master production schedules across all LOBs aligned with business objectives based on demand forecasts, production capacity, inventory levels, and customer requirements.
  • Analyze forecast data and collaborate with sales, operations, and supply chain to balance demand and supply.
  • Monitor and adjust schedules to accommodate changes in customer demand, manufacturing capacity, material availability.
  • Identify potential scheduling conflicts or constraints and proactively develop contingency plans to minimize disruption to operations.
  • Ensure schedule feasibility and drive plan stability with minimal rescheduling.
  • Maintain accurate scheduling data within the ERP/MRP system; generate reports and KPIs related to schedule adherence, capacity utilization, and production performance.
  • Identify and implement improvements in scheduling processes, tools, and procedures to enhance efficiency and responsiveness.
  • Collaborate with sales, program management and customer service teams to ensure accurate delivery dates
  • Own and manage production lead times to ensure accurate planning and timely delivery. Continuously review and optimize lead times in coordination with production, procurement, and logistics teams.
  • Serve as an engaged contributor to the SIOP process by providing accurate production schedules, capacity constraints, lead time updates, and inventory data to support informed decision-making and alignment across functions.
Required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in Supply Chain, Industrial Engineering, Operations, or related field
  • 3-6+ years experience in production planning, scheduling, or supply chain within manufacturing
  • Strong ERP / MRP / APS knowledge
  • Analytical skills with ability to interpret operational data
  • Understanding of manufacturing processes and capacity drivers
